条件判断函数 IF条件函数
IF(EXPR, v1, v2)函数,当 EXPR 为真时,返回v1,否则返回v2;IFNULL函数
IFNULL(v1,v2)函数,当v1不为NULL时返回v1,否则返回v2;WHEN CASE
CASE expr WHEN v1 THEN r1 [WHEN v2 THEN r2] [ELSE rn] END
example : SELECT CASE w
转载
2023-08-19 11:10:15
122阅读
条件判断函数 条件判断函数也称流程控制函数,根据满足的条件不同,执行相应的流程。有IF、IFNULL、和CASE等。
IF函数
IF(expr,v1,v2)如果表达式expr是TRUE,则IF()的返回值为v1,否则返回v2。
IFNULL函数
IFNULL(v1,v2)假如v1不为NULL,则函数返回值为v1,否则其返回值为v2。
CASE函数 v
转载
2023-08-15 18:27:18
130阅读
一、字段处理函数字符串处理函数:concat(field1,field2 …… )substr(str,pos,len)replace(str,old_str,new_str)【Hive:regexp_replace('2020-03-15','-','') 】日期处理函数:current_date():返回当前日期;date_add(日期格式,INTERVAL 数字 day/week)/date
转载
2023-07-27 23:53:58
311阅读
MySql的存储过程存储过程和函数是在数据库中定义一些SQL语句的集合,然后直接调用这些存储过程和函数来执行已经定义好的SQL语句。存储过程和函数可以避免开发人员重复的编写相同的SQL语句。而且,存储过程和函数是在MySQL服务器中存储和执行的。可以减少客户端和服务器端的数据传输。创建存储过程和存储函数数据库系...文章jephon2016-11-07722浏览量MySQL 5之存储过程载记一:实
转载
2024-06-04 10:58:30
48阅读
## 实现MySQL COUNT函数的条件判断
作为一名经验丰富的开发者,你需要教导一位刚入行的小白如何实现MySQL COUNT函数的条件判断。在本文中,我们将详细介绍需要进行的步骤,并提供相应的代码示例。
### 步骤
下表展示了实现MySQL COUNT函数条件判断的完整流程。
| 步骤 | 描述 |
|------|------|
| 1. 连接数据库 | 首先,我们需要通过代码连
原创
2023-07-22 08:18:03
254阅读
# 实现MySQL多条件判断函数
## 简介
MySQL是一种常用的数据库管理系统,用于存储和管理大量的数据。在实际的开发过程中,我们经常需要根据多个条件来进行数据查询和筛选。本文将详细介绍如何使用MySQL实现多条件判断函数,并通过步骤和示例代码来帮助你快速学会。
## 流程图
```flow
st=>start: 开始
op1=>operation: 定义查询语句
op2=>operat
原创
2023-08-15 03:09:22
145阅读
44、字符串函数库 ● CHAR_LENGTH(s) 返回字符串的字符数 ● LENGTH 返回字符串长度 SELECT CHAR_LENGTH(‘啊’),LENGTH(‘啊’); —1,3 ● CONCAT(S1,S2…) 将字符串合并为一个字符串 ● CONCAT_WS(X,S1,S2…) 以指定分隔符连接字符串 SELECT CONCAT(‘HELLO’,‘WORLD’); —HELLOWO
转载
2024-01-20 02:16:47
67阅读
条件判断函数也被称为控制流程函数,根据满足的不同条件,执行响应的流程。mysql中进行条件判断的函数有if、ifunll和case等。IF(expr,v1,v2)函数IF(expr,v1,v2):如果表达式expr是TRUE(expr <> 0 and expr <> null),则返回值为V1;否
原创
2022-07-25 09:48:39
1878阅读
点赞
IF英文意思是“如果”——假如这么样,就那么样。If it rains tomorrow,I'll stay at home.如果明天下雨,我就呆在家里。EXCEL中的IF函数同样表示假设,但它多考虑了一步。IF(明天是否下雨,下雨呆家里,不下雨出去浪)判断条件:明天是否下雨结果1:是→呆在家里结果2:否→出去浪 1.公式解析1)官方说明:IF函数判断是否满足某个条件,如
转载
2023-12-12 12:56:58
160阅读
条件判断,系统信息,加密及其他函数的使用解析1 条件判断函数1.1 IF(expr,v1,v2)函数1.2 IFNULL(v1,v2)函数1.3 CASE函数2 系统信息函数2.1 获取MySQL版本号、连接数和数据库名的函数2.2 获取用户名的函数2.3 获取字符串的字符集和排序方式的函数2.4 获取最后一个自动生成的ID 值的函数3 加密函数3.1 加密函数MD5(str)3.2 加密函数
转载
2024-08-30 15:01:35
35阅读
条件判断表达式是为了实现控制流,也就是判断在不同的条件下执行不同的流程。
MySQL中提供了三种条件判断函数:IF()、IFNULL()与CASE。本文就逐一对其逻辑及使用方法进行探索。
转载
2023-07-13 10:18:22
157阅读
我看到了那天的夕阳,美得如此骄艳,我便决定,追寻夕阳,拼尽余生。
原创
2022-11-10 14:04:02
1149阅读
一、ifif(expr,v1,v2); //如果expr是true,返回v1.如果expr
原创
2022-04-02 11:43:32
5123阅读
# 如何实现“mysql set函数多条件判断”
作为一名经验丰富的开发者,我将会向你介绍如何在mysql中使用set函数进行多条件判断。首先,我们来看一下整个流程:
| 步骤 | 操作 |
| --- | --- |
| 1 | 创建一个表 |
| 2 | 使用SET函数添加列 |
| 3 | 使用SET函数进行多条件判断 |
接下来,让我们逐步来看每个步骤需要做什么:
### 第一步:
原创
2024-06-18 03:25:33
42阅读
一、ifif(expr,v1,v2); //如果expr是true,返回v1.如果expr是false,返回v2expr可以是字符串或数字 如果expr是NULL,返回v2二、ifnullifnull(v1,v2); //如果v1不为NULL,返回v2。否则返回v1返回值可以是数值或字符串三、case、whencase exprwhen v1...
原创
2021-08-28 10:41:15
4248阅读
# MySQL中使用IF函数判断两个条件
## 1. 总览
在MySQL中使用IF函数可以根据条件进行判断并返回不同的结果。本文将向你展示如何使用IF函数来判断两个条件,并提供了详细的步骤和代码示例。
以下是实现该功能的步骤概览:
```mermaid
journey
title MySQL IF函数判断俩个条件
section 准备工作
1. 创建一个My
原创
2023-12-27 08:54:23
67阅读
# 深入了解MySQL的avg函数及其条件判断
MySQL是一个流行的关系型数据库管理系统,广泛应用于各种Web应用程序和数据分析中。在MySQL中,avg函数是用来计算某个列的平均值的函数。在本文中,我们将深入探讨MySQL的avg函数以及如何通过条件判断来筛选数据。
## 什么是avg函数?
avg函数是MySQL中的一个聚合函数,用于计算某个列的平均值。它通常与SELECT语句一起使用
原创
2024-06-14 04:22:52
237阅读
# 如何在MySQL的count函数中加入判断条件
## 简介
MySQL是一种关系型数据库管理系统,用于存储和管理大量数据。在开发过程中,我们经常会使用到MySQL的count函数来统计满足条件的记录数。本文将介绍如何在MySQL的count函数中加入判断条件。
## 流程
下面的表格展示了实现“MySQL在count函数中加入判断条件”的步骤:
| 步骤 | 说明 |
| ----
原创
2023-12-20 03:49:32
173阅读
SQL语句中,过滤条件放在不同筛选器on、where和having的区别和联系。蚂蚁金服的一道SQL面试题如下:SQL语句中,过滤条件放在on和where子句中的区别是什么? 当时满脑子是left join和inner join等,觉得没区别啊!当天晚上细思极恐,故梳理一下。在多表连接查询语法中,最令人迷惑的非on和where这两个筛选器的区别莫属了。在编写查询SQL脚本的时候,筛选条件无论是放在
转载
2024-06-19 22:02:25
29阅读
## MySQL 修改和增加判断条件的函数
MySQL 是一个广泛使用的关系型数据库管理系统。在应用 MySQL 时,往往会需要根据特定条件对数据进行修改或增加判断条件的函数。本文将介绍如何在 MySQL 中实现这种需求,并提供相关的代码示例进行说明。
### 1. 修改数据的基本语法
在 MySQL 中,修改数据通常使用 `UPDATE` 语句。基本的语法如下:
```sql
UPDAT
原创
2024-10-31 11:08:19
55阅读